How To Use A Brake Bleeding Kit

Brake bleeding is the process of removing air bubbles from your vehicle's hydraulic brake lines. These air bubbles can significantly reduce your braking performance, leading to a spongy pedal feel and potentially dangerous situations. Using a brake bleeding kit is a relatively straightforward way to restore your brakes to their optimal condition, improving safety and responsiveness.

Why Brake Bleeding Matters

Your car's brakes rely on hydraulic fluid to transfer the force from your foot on the brake pedal to the brake calipers at each wheel. This fluid is incompressible, meaning it efficiently transmits pressure. However, air is compressible. When air gets trapped in the brake lines, it absorbs some of the force you apply to the pedal. This results in:

  • Reduced Braking Power: Air in the lines means the calipers aren't receiving the full pressure they need to clamp down on the rotors, lengthening your stopping distance.
  • Spongy Brake Pedal: Instead of a firm, responsive pedal, you'll experience a soft, mushy feeling when you press the brakes.
  • Inconsistent Braking: Air bubbles can move around in the system, causing unpredictable braking performance.
  • Increased Risk of Accidents: In emergency situations, compromised braking can be the difference between a close call and a collision.

Brake bleeding is essential whenever you:

  • Replace brake lines or calipers.
  • Introduce air into the system (e.g., by running the master cylinder dry).
  • Notice a spongy brake pedal.
  • Perform routine brake maintenance (recommended every 2-3 years, or as specified in your vehicle's owner's manual).

How to Choose the Right Brake Bleeding Kit

Several types of brake bleeding kits are available, each with its own advantages and disadvantages. The best choice for you will depend on your budget, experience level, and the type of vehicle you own.

Types of Brake Bleeding Kits:

  • One-Person Bleeder Kit (Vacuum Bleeder): These kits use a hand-operated vacuum pump to draw brake fluid and air bubbles out of the bleeder screws on the calipers. They are relatively inexpensive and easy to use, making them a popular choice for DIYers. Look for kits with a sturdy pump and clear, durable hoses.
  • Pressure Bleeder Kit: Pressure bleeders connect to the master cylinder reservoir and use pressurized air to force fluid through the system. This method is often faster and more efficient than vacuum bleeding, and it reduces the risk of introducing more air into the lines. However, they can be more expensive and require careful attention to avoid over-pressurizing the system. Ensure the kit comes with adapters that fit your specific master cylinder.
  • Gravity Bleeding Kit: This is the simplest (and often slowest) method. It relies on gravity to draw fluid through the brake lines. You simply open the bleeder screws and let the fluid drip out, topping off the master cylinder as needed. While inexpensive, it can be time-consuming and may not be effective for stubborn air bubbles. You'll primarily need a wrench and a hose.
  • Reverse Bleeder Kit: These kits use a pump to push brake fluid up through the bleeder screws and into the master cylinder. This can be particularly effective for removing air bubbles trapped high in the system. They can be more complex to use and are generally preferred by professional mechanics.

Key Features to Consider:

  • Compatibility: Ensure the kit is compatible with your vehicle's make and model. Pressure bleeder kits, in particular, require specific adapters for the master cylinder.
  • Ease of Use: Choose a kit that you feel comfortable using based on your mechanical skills. One-person vacuum bleeders are generally the easiest for beginners.
  • Durability: Look for kits made from high-quality materials that can withstand repeated use. Pay attention to the quality of the pump, hoses, and fittings.
  • Accessories: Some kits come with helpful accessories, such as bleeder screw wrenches, catch bottles, and fluid level indicators.

How to Use a Brake Bleeding Kit: Step-by-Step Guide

This guide provides general instructions for using a one-person vacuum brake bleeder kit. Always refer to the specific instructions that came with your kit, as procedures may vary.

  1. Gather Your Supplies:
    • Brake bleeding kit
    • Wrench (to fit your bleeder screws)
    • New brake fluid (check your vehicle's owner's manual for the correct type)
    • Catch bottle or container
    • Gloves
    • Safety glasses
    • Wheel chocks
  2. Prepare Your Vehicle:
    • Park your car on a level surface and engage the parking brake.
    • Chock the wheels.
    • Locate the brake bleeder screws on each brake caliper (usually on the back side of the caliper).
  3. Prepare the Bleeder Kit:
    • Attach the hose from the bleeder kit to the bleeder screw on the caliper you're starting with.
    • Attach the other end of the hose to the collection bottle or reservoir that comes with the kit.
  4. Bleed the Brakes:
    • Important: Before you start, make sure the master cylinder reservoir is full of brake fluid. Throughout the bleeding process, continuously monitor the fluid level in the master cylinder and add more fluid as needed to prevent it from running dry. Running the master cylinder dry will introduce more air into the system, undoing your progress.
    • Open the bleeder screw slightly (usually about a quarter turn) using the wrench.
    • Operate the vacuum pump on the bleeder kit to draw fluid and air bubbles out of the bleeder screw. You should see fluid flowing through the hose into the collection bottle.
    • Continue pumping until the fluid flowing through the hose is clear and free of air bubbles.
    • Close the bleeder screw tightly.
    • Release the vacuum.
    • Remove the hose from the bleeder screw.
  5. Repeat for Each Wheel:
    • Repeat steps 3-5 for each of the remaining brake calipers. The recommended bleeding order is usually:
      1. Furthest wheel from the master cylinder (typically the rear passenger side)
      2. Rear driver side
      3. Front passenger side
      4. Closest wheel to the master cylinder (typically the front driver side)
    • Consult your vehicle's service manual for the specific bleeding order for your car.
  6. Final Checks:
    • After bleeding all four brakes, top off the master cylinder to the "MAX" fill line.
    • Pump the brake pedal several times to ensure it feels firm and responsive.
    • Check for any leaks around the bleeder screws and brake lines.
    • Take your car for a short test drive in a safe area to ensure the brakes are functioning properly.

If you are unsure about any part of this process, it's always best to consult a qualified mechanic. Brakes are a critical safety system, and incorrect bleeding can have serious consequences.

Frequently Asked Questions (FAQs)

How often should I bleed my brakes?

Most manufacturers recommend bleeding your brakes every 2-3 years, or as part of routine brake maintenance. However, if you notice a spongy brake pedal or experience a loss of braking performance, you should bleed your brakes sooner.

Can I use any type of brake fluid?

No. It is crucial to use the correct type of brake fluid specified for your vehicle. Check your owner's manual or the master cylinder cap for the recommended fluid type (e.g., DOT 3, DOT 4, DOT 5.1). Using the wrong type of fluid can damage your brake system.

What if I can't get the bleeder screw open?

Bleeder screws can sometimes become corroded and difficult to open. Try spraying the screw with penetrating oil and letting it soak for a few hours. If that doesn't work, you may need to use a bleeder screw extractor tool or consult a mechanic.

What if I still have a spongy brake pedal after bleeding?

If bleeding your brakes doesn't resolve the spongy pedal, there may be another issue with your brake system. Possible causes include a faulty master cylinder, leaking brake lines, or worn brake components. It's best to have your brakes inspected by a qualified mechanic.

Is it safe to drive with air in my brake lines?

No. Driving with air in your brake lines is dangerous and can significantly compromise your braking performance. It's essential to address the issue as soon as possible to ensure your safety.
